Heads up: the donation-receipt mailer is actually run by an outside vendor, Larkspur Post, not by us. If receipts stop going out, don't restart anything on our side first — check their status dashboard and the retry queue in Tollhouse. They batch sends every 15 minutes, so a short gap is normal. Anything beyond an hour is worth paging them. Their support desk is staffed around the clock, and you can reach them at the address below.

escalation mailbox, kaweg-kahif: druwyn.sordor@nelvroworks.corp

Ticket: Missed pick-up — print masters

Hi, quick one: the courier from Bellvane Print never showed yesterday, so the master copies for the Harrowfield brochure are still sitting in the front office. These are the only clean originals we have, so we can't just re-run them. I've rebooked the collection for tomorrow morning before 10. When the driver arrives, please follow the hand-over instruction below.

dispatch memo: the istwyn norwyn courier leaves the lamael kaswyn briwyn tamix jorael gorix zoreth holir ledger at gate 3079 under passcode 677723

Quick heads-up on Pinwheel UI versioning: we cut a minor release every sprint, and anything touching component props needs a changeset file in the PR. No changeset, no merge — the bot will nag you. Majors are rare and go through the design council first. The full policy, with examples of what counts as breaking, lives on the internal page below.

wiki page, bahip-yahip: https://grafana.qirvanlabs.corp/browse/display/projects/cc3a1b9dbfc9

Subject: Merrow Basin expansion — status

Executive team,

Decision needed. Site survey in Merrow Basin complete. Two candidate facilities shortlisted; lease terms favor the Ashwick Quay option. Regulatory filings drafted, local counsel retained. Hiring plan assumes 40 heads by Q2. Capex within the envelope the board approved in March. Risks: port congestion, one zoning variance pending. I want sign-off at Thursday's session so we can move before Tollard Industries does. Board-level context follows below.

confidential, kahog-bawif: The northern region missed its Pramir quota by 20.0 percent last quarter. Casaxek Freight plans to lower the Fraion list price by 41.5 percent in December. The finance team signed off on a budget of $236.4 million for Project Druius. The renewal with Fenysix Partners closes at $91.3 million a year, 2.1 percent below the last contract.